There seems to be a big trend with these 2012 Olympic games from London — complaining.

Being that there is such a time difference, a good portion of the Olympics is on tape delay. Sure, NBC could show some of the events live, but it has elected to save the big stuff for its primetime slots. This means the news breaks before we actually get to see it.

Many are also complaining that NBC has neglected some events, while catering heavily to others, like swimming and gymnastics. They even missed a huge story about a South Korean fencer. Perhaps it needs to rethink its broadcasting schedule.
